Keeping Musical History Alive
Jazz vocalists play a crucial role in preserving musical heritage. By performing and reinterpreting classic compositions, they ensure that these works remain accessible to new audiences. This continuity allows cultural memory to endure without becoming static.

The Language of Images
Images can convey mood and symbolism with remarkable efficiency. A carefully chosen color palette can suggest warmth or isolation. Lighting can imply safety, danger, or ambiguity. Composition can guide attention and emphasize relationships between characters and environments.
